Course Overview

The Graduate Pathway in Global Affairs at INTO George Mason University is your essential first step towards advanced study in international relations, diplomacy, and global policy. This Pre-Masters programme is designed for ambitious students seeking to deepen their understanding of complex global challenges, from economic globalization and development to intercultural communication and international law. You will develop critical analytical skills and gain the academic language proficiency necessary to succeed in a competitive graduate environment, preparing you for impactful careers shaping international cooperation and understanding.

You will study this programme full-time on campus over two sessions, engaging in a curriculum that integrates academic coursework with dedicated language support. Through modules like Graduate Communication in the Disciplines and Global Competencies, you will build essential skills for scholarly research and professional interaction. The programme culminates in assured progression to a George Mason University graduate degree upon successful completion, equipping you with the confidence and expertise to pursue careers in international organisations, government, NGOs, and multinational corporations.

Program Overview

This pathway program is designed to equip international graduate students with essential academic and professional skills for success in a globalized world. The curriculum focuses on developing advanced communication abilities, fostering intercultural competence, and building foundational knowledge in global affairs. Students will engage with topics such as economic globalization, linguistics, and professional development, preparing them for further graduate studies and international careers.

1 Semester 1

Graduate Communication in the Disciplines I Compulsory
Language Support for International Students Compulsory
Graduate Transitions for International Students Compulsory
Global Competencies Compulsory

2 Semester 2

Advanced English Grammar for Multilingual Students Compulsory
Advanced Graduate Communication Across the Disciplines Compulsory
Intercultural Competence and Professional Development for Multilingual Graduate Compulsory
Economic Globalization and Development Compulsory
Linguistics Course Compulsory

Can I work while studying?

International students may work up to 20 hours per week during term time and full-time during breaks without a separate work permit if on campus. Off-campus work is possible after the first year with university approval.

What English language score do I need for this course?

To enroll, students need to meet specific English test scores for Duolingo, TOEFL, IELTS, or PTE. Scores vary by test type, with Duolingo requiring an overall score of 110 and TOEFL needing a minimum overall score of 80.

When can I start — what are the intake months?

The Graduate Pathway in Global Affairs has two intake months: January and August. You can start your journey towards a graduate degree during either of these times.
